What does a city inspector do?

A City Inspector is responsible for ensuring that buildings and properties within a city comply with local codes, ordinances, and safety regulations. They conduct inspections of construction sites, residential and commercial properties, and public spaces to check for compliance with zoning laws, building codes, and health and safety standards. City Inspectors may issue citations or stop-work orders if violations are found and often work closely with contractors, property owners, and city officials to resolve any issues. Their work helps maintain public safety and the integrity of urban development.

What are some common challenges city inspectors face when conducting site inspections?

City Inspectors often encounter challenges such as navigating complex regulations, addressing non-compliance issues diplomatically, and managing a high volume of inspections within tight deadlines. They may face resistance from property owners or contractors and must balance enforcing codes with providing helpful guidance. Effective communication and strong organizational skills are essential for overcoming these obstacles and ensuring public safety.

What is the difference between City Inspector vs Building Inspector?

AspectCity InspectorBuilding Inspector
CertificationsTypically requires state or local licensing, building codes knowledgeRequires similar certifications, often including ICC or state-specific licenses
Work EnvironmentInspects city infrastructure, public projects, and complianceFocuses on building safety, construction sites, and code adherence
Employer & Industry UsageMunicipal government, public sectorMunicipalities, private firms, construction industry

Both City Inspectors and Building Inspectors work within municipal environments and require similar certifications. While City Inspectors often oversee broader city infrastructure and public projects, Building Inspectors focus specifically on construction sites and building safety compliance. Their roles are complementary, with overlapping skills and certifications, but differ in scope and focus.

Job description

Based in Park City, UT, Triumph Geared Solutions is a leading independent aerospace gear and gear box supplier for the commercial and military helicopter and business jet markets and employs approximately 200 employees. The Company's key products and services include power transmission systems, integrated gearbox design and builds, airframe mounted accessor drives (AMAD's), engine mounted accessory drives (EMAD's), rotorcraft transmissions, turboshaft internal gearboxes, emergency power gearboxes, and large complex aero gears for both OE and aftermarket/spares end markets.
Park City, UT lies east of Salt Lake City in the western state of Utah. Framed by the craggy Wasatch Range, it's bordered by the Deer Valley Resort and the huge Park City Mountain Resort, both known for their ski slopes.
Responsibilities
• Operates CMS (Coordinate Measuring System) such as a CMM (Coordinate Measuring Machine) to dimensionally inspect product
• Reads and interprets aerospace manufacturing drawings / models - including tolerances, customer specification and technical requirements
• CMM inspect purchased and internal manufactured parts for conformance to purchase order, drawing / model and specification requirement
• Apply GD&T in accordance with ANSI Y14.5 with tolerance up to .xxxxxx places
• Performs visual, dimensional, mechanical, and optical inspections per work instructions
• CMM works from engineering drawings, models, internal and external specifications, quality assurance standards, test procedures and verbal instructions to determine acceptance of product
• Documents product acceptance / rejection on manufacturing order, processes any necessary rejection documentation and performs various ERP system functions
• Program CMM's for parts such that future measurements can be performed easily
• Can also perform final quality inspections for parts to be shipped to customers. The preferred candidate will also perform DSQR Designated Source Quality representative roles for customers
Qualifications
• High School Diploma or equivalent
• Relevant experience in quality assurance (3-5 years preferred)
• Documented training in Blue Print reading a plus, Precision measurements and Applied math
• On the Job experience with reading aerospace blue prints and using precision measuring instruments
• Working knowledge of Aerospace products & production / assembly processes
• Proficient with researching, interpreting, and applying customer specifications & work instructions or procedures
• General knowledge of CREO, SOLIDWORKS and CATIA
